Firangi is torn between saving and betraying the bandits.

Don't get me wrong, it's not a good film be any measure. But it's not nearly as bad as the reviews and press makes out to be. There are far
Worse movies out there that deserve the 3/10 score much more than this one. Aamir Khans acting for one was very refreshing. It was a difficult role to play, and despite some really lousy direction and dialogue, he did a fantastic job. I thought the overall story wasn't bad, the period/pirate setting was good as well (could've done without the Jack Sparrow inspiration and slaps though). But it was the direction and execution that just was of very very low quality. On top of that they were way too ambitious with CGI and action sequences given their skills, and that backfired.
Overall a decent story line, fantastic acting by Aamir, but let down by terrible direction and dialogue. Aamir and the audience should probably stay away from this director as a general rule.
